Analysis of convergence field of acoustical lens for micro-ultrasound probe and measurement of convergence field using the scale model
Takenobu Tsuchiya (Kanagawa Univ.), Sayuri Matsumoto (PARI), Fumitaka Naito, Yuichi Shin, Mari Takahashi, Nobuyuki Endoh (Kanagawa Univ.) US2008-26
Abstract (in Japanese) (See Japanese page) 
(in English) Recently, acoustical lens has been to use the development for measurement instrument in underwater acoustics field. For example, acoustical lens was used by real-time acoustical imaging system to detect the object in underwater. In this paper, we propose to use the acoustical lens with the head of micro-probe for ultrasonic diagnostic system. In order to investigate about the convergence field of acoustical lens for the development of US probe, we measure the acoustical field used by precision measurement system. However, it is difficult to measure the acoustical field by mille-size lens. Therefore, we measure the acoustical field used by four times scale size model. And, we calculate sound field used by finite-difference time-domain method because of confirm the measurement data in this study. As the results, the distance of focal point and beam width on focal point are good agreement with experiment and calculation result, respectively.
